The Manvi constituency witnessed an interesting fight in the 2023 assembly election. The voters exercised their voting franchise and 67.23% of voting was recorded in this constituency..
G. Hampayya Nayak of the Indian National Congress won the seat by defeating B V Nayak of the Bharatiya Janata Party with a margin of 7719 votes. For all breaking news, trends, and analysis, stay tuned.

| Year | Candidate's Name | Votes | Lead | Vote Share |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| G. Hampayya Nayak | INC | 66,922 | 7,719 | 42% |
| 2018 | Raja Venkatappa Nayak | JD(S) | 53,548 | 15,815 | 35% |
| 2013 | G.hampayva Sahukar Ballatagi | INC | 50,619 | 6,987 | 54% |
| 2008 | G. Hampayya Nayak Ballatagi | INC | 38,290 | 2,519 | 52% |
| 2004 | Bosuraju Ns | INC | 38,620 | 10,107 | 58% |
| 1999 | Boseraju N.s | INC | 43,400 | 18,510 | 64% |
| 1994 | Gangadhar Naik | JD | 22,130 | 1,710 | 52% |
| 1989 | Basangouda Amaregouda | IND | 23,500 | 5,502 | 57% |
| 1985 | Thimmangouda Anwari | JNP | 31,929 | 7,106 | 56% |
| 1983 | Raja Amarappa Naik Raja Jadi Somalinga Naik | INC | 22,235 | 8,600 | 62% |
| 1978 | R. Ambanna Naik Dorai Hanamappa Naik | INC(I) | 17,325 | 1,508 | 52% |
| 1972 | Bhimanna Narsappa | INC | 22,434 | 9,292 | 63% |
| 1967 | B. Sharanabasawaraj | INC | 15,032 | 5,272 | 61% |
| 1962 | Baswarajeshwari | INC | 15,139 | 11,283 | 80% |
| 1957 | Baswarajeshwari | INC | 9,023 | 4,059 | 65% |
